Debbie Smith is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, General Health Professions and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Debbie Smith has authored 116 papers receiving a total of 3.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 41 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 26 papers in General Health Professions and 22 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Debbie Smith’s work include Maternal Mental Health During Pregnancy and Postpartum (17 papers),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(14 papers) and Gestational Diabetes Research and Management (13 papers). Debbie Smith is often cited by papers focused on Maternal Mental Health During Pregnancy and Postpartum (17 papers),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(14 papers) and Gestational Diabetes Research and Management (13 papers). Debbie Smith coll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Australia and United States. Debbie Smith's co-authors include Anja Wittkowski, Tina Lavender, John Stradling, Ron Roberts and Sarah Peters and has published in prestigious journals such as Notes and Queries, PLoS ONE and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ications.
